// Adding export {} here to shut off automatic exporting from index.d.ts. There
// are quite a few utility types here that don't need to be shipped with the
// exported module.
export {};
// This utility is here to handle the case where you have an explicit union
// between string literals and the generic string type. It would normally
// resolve out to just the string type, but this generic LiteralUnion maintains
// the intellisense of the original union.
//
// It comes from this issue: microsoft/TypeScript#29729:
// https://github.com/microsoft/TypeScript/issues/29729#issuecomment-700527227
export type LiteralUnion<T extends U, U = string> = T | (Pick<U, never> & { _?: never | undefined });
export type AST = any;
export type Doc = doc.builders.Doc;
// The type of elements that make up the given array T.
type ArrayElement<T> = T extends Array<infer E> ? E : never;
// A union of the properties of the given object that are arrays.
type ArrayProperties<T> = { [K in keyof T]: NonNullable<T[K]> extends any[] ? K : never }[keyof T];
// A union of the properties of the given array T that can be used to index it.
// If the array is a tuple, then that's going to be the explicit indices of the
// array, otherwise it's going to just be number.
type IndexProperties<T extends { length: number }> = IsTuple<T> extends true
? Exclude<Partial<T>['length'], T['length']>
: number;
// Effectively performing T[P], except that it's telling TypeScript that it's
// safe to do this for tuples, arrays, or objects.
type IndexValue<T, P> = T extends any[] ? (P extends number ? T[P] : never) : P extends keyof T ? T[P] : never;
// Determines if an object T is an array like string[] (in which case this
// evaluates to false) or a tuple like [string] (in which case this evaluates to
// true).
// eslint-disable-next-line @typescript-eslint/no-unused-vars
type IsTuple<T> = T extends [] ? true : T extends [infer First, ...infer Remain] ? IsTuple<Remain> : false;
type CallProperties<T> = T extends any[] ? IndexProperties<T> : keyof T;
type IterProperties<T> = T extends any[] ? IndexProperties<T> : ArrayProperties<T>;
type CallCallback<T, U> = (path: AstPath<T>, index: number, value: any) => U;
type EachCallback<T> = (path: AstPath<ArrayElement<T>>, index: number, value: any) => void;
type MapCallback<T, U> = (path: AstPath<ArrayElement<T>>, index: number, value: any) => U;

export interface Options extends Partial<RequiredOptions> {}
export interface RequiredOptions extends doc.printer.Options {
/**
* Print semicolons at the ends of statements.
* @default true
*/
semi: boolean;
/**
* Use single quotes instead of double quotes.
* @default false
*/
singleQuote: boolean;
/**
* Use single quotes in JSX.
* @default false
*/
jsxSingleQuote: boolean;
/**
* Print trailing commas wherever possible.
* @default 'es5'
*/
trailingComma: 'none' | 'es5' | 'all';
/**
* Print spaces between brackets in object literals.
* @default true
*/
bracketSpacing: boolean;
/**
* Put the `>` of a multi-line HTML (HTML, JSX, Vue, Angular) element at the end of the last line instead of being
* alone on the next line (does not apply to self closing elements).
* @default false
*/
bracketSameLine: boolean;
/**
* Put the `>` of a multi-line JSX element at the end of the last line instead of being alone on the next line.
* @default false
* @deprecated use bracketSameLine instead
*/
jsxBracketSameLine: boolean;
/**
* Format only a segment of a file.
* @default 0
*/
rangeStart: number;
/**
* Format only a segment of a file.
* @default Infinity
*/
rangeEnd: number;
/**
* Specify which parser to use.
*/
parser: LiteralUnion<BuiltInParserName> | CustomParser;
/**
* Specify the input filepath. This will be used to do parser inference.
*/
filepath: string;
/**
* Prettier can restrict itself to only format files that contain a special comment, called a pragma, at the top of the file.
* This is very useful when gradually transitioning large, unformatted codebases to prettier.
* @default false
*/
requirePragma: boolean;
/**
* Prettier can insert a special @format marker at the top of files specifying that
* the file has been formatted with prettier. This works well when used in tandem with
* the --require-pragma option. If there is already a docblock at the top of
* the file then this option will add a newline to it with the @format marker.
* @default false
*/
insertPragma: boolean;
/**
* By default, Prettier will wrap markdown text as-is since some services use a linebreak-sensitive renderer.
* In some cases you may want to rely on editor/viewer soft wrapping instead, so this option allows you to opt out.
* @default 'preserve'
*/
proseWrap: 'always' | 'never' | 'preserve';
/**
* Include parentheses around a sole arrow function parameter.
* @default 'always'
*/
arrowParens: 'avoid' | 'always';
/**
* Provide ability to support new languages to prettier.
*/
plugins: Array<string | Plugin>;
/**
* Specify plugin directory paths to search for plugins if not installed in the same `node_modules` where prettier is located.
*/
pluginSearchDirs: string[] | false;
/**
* How to handle whitespaces in HTML.
* @default 'css'
*/
htmlWhitespaceSensitivity: 'css' | 'strict' | 'ignore';
/**
* Which end of line characters to apply.
* @default 'lf'
*/
endOfLine: 'auto' | 'lf' | 'crlf' | 'cr';
/**
* Change when properties in objects are quoted.
* @default 'as-needed'
*/
quoteProps: 'as-needed' | 'consistent' | 'preserve';
/**
* Whether or not to indent the code inside <script> and <style> tags in Vue files.
* @default false
*/
vueIndentScriptAndStyle: boolean;
/**
* Control whether Prettier formats quoted code embedded in the file.
* @default 'auto'
*/
embeddedLanguageFormatting: 'auto' | 'off';
/**
* Enforce single attribute per line in HTML, Vue and JSX.
* @default false
*/
singleAttributePerLine: boolean;
}

/**
* `format` is used to format text using Prettier. [Options](https://prettier.io/docs/en/options.html) may be provided to override the defaults.
*/
export function format(source: string, options?: Options): string;
/**
* `check` checks to see if the file has been formatted with Prettier given those options and returns a `Boolean`.
* This is similar to the `--list-different` parameter in the CLI and is useful for running Prettier in CI scenarios.
*/
export function check(source: string, options?: Options): boolean;
/**
* `formatWithCursor` both formats the code, and translates a cursor position from unformatted code to formatted code.
* This is useful for editor integrations, to prevent the cursor from moving when code is formatted.
*
* The `cursorOffset` option should be provided, to specify where the cursor is. This option cannot be used with `rangeStart` and `rangeEnd`.
*/
export function formatWithCursor(source: string, options: CursorOptions): CursorResult;
export interface ResolveConfigOptions {
/**
* If set to `false`, all caching will be bypassed.
*/
useCache?: boolean | undefined;
/**
* Pass directly the path of the config file if you don't wish to search for it.
*/
config?: string | undefined;
/**
* If set to `true` and an `.editorconfig` file is in your project,
* Prettier will parse it and convert its properties to the corresponding prettier configuration.
* This configuration will be overridden by `.prettierrc`, etc. Currently,
* the following EditorConfig properties are supported:
* - indent_style
* - indent_size/tab_width
* - max_line_length
*/
editorconfig?: boolean | undefined;
}
/**
* `resolveConfig` can be used to resolve configuration for a given source file,
* passing its path as the first argument. The config search will start at the
* file path and continue to search up the directory.
* (You can use `process.cwd()` to start searching from the current directory).
*
* A promise is returned which will resolve to:
*
* - An options object, providing a [config file](https://prettier.io/docs/en/configuration.html) was found.
* - `null`, if no file was found.
*
* The promise will be rejected if there was an error parsing the configuration file.
*/
export function resolveConfig(filePath: string, options?: ResolveConfigOptions): Promise<Options | null>;
export namespace resolveConfig {
function sync(filePath: string, options?: ResolveConfigOptions): Options | null;
}
/**
* `resolveConfigFile` can be used to find the path of the Prettier configuration file,
* that will be used when resolving the config (i.e. when calling `resolveConfig`).
*
* A promise is returned which will resolve to:
*
* - The path of the configuration file.
* - `null`, if no file was found.
*
* The promise will be rejected if there was an error parsing the configuration file.
*/
export function resolveConfigFile(filePath?: string): Promise<string | null>;
export namespace resolveConfigFile {
function sync(filePath?: string): string | null;
}
/**
* As you repeatedly call `resolveConfig`, the file system structure will be cached for performance. This function will clear the cache.
* Generally this is only needed for editor integrations that know that the file system has changed since the last format took place.
*/
export function clearConfigCache(): void;
